If you don't have posi, it will be hard to get both wheels to turn together, likely the other side will turn backwards when you side is turned forward. Just leave one tire on the ground and turn the free wheel 2 times and count the drive shaft. If you want to get real precise, turn the wheel 20 times, if the driveshaft turns 41 times even you have a 4.10, 45 1/2 turns would be 4.56 etc. Actually this would be a good time to pull the rear cover and put in new lube, then you can find the tooth count stamped on the ring gear, should see something like 10 41 which would be a 4.10 rear.
